It depends, Reece. What is the OMRI approved product? What is it supposed to do? How? What are the ingredients?

Make a batch of tea, add the product (maybe isolate a small amount of finished tea and add a ration of the product proportionate to what you would intend to add to a larger volume of tea), sample and have SFI test the tea; that'll let you know most directly the effect of the product on the microorganisms.

You can also consider doing seperate applications. OMRI Certified products suggest that the product is suitable for "organic" production as set forth by NOP. Does this indicate necessarily or absolutely that an OMRI Certified product will not negatively impact/effect the beneficial microorganisms we want present where the product is applied? Call the manufacturer? OMRI?

At some point you become the researcher... push the envelope, dude!
